What does it look like to be redefining success on your own terms and to be way ahead financially while in your twenties? Meet Tobi Derin. In this episode, I sit down with Tobi Derin, an immigrant who moved to Canada at age 16, pivoted from Engineering to Tech, bought her first investment property at 25, and quit her 6-figure tech job to take a year-long career break/sabbatical at 27!

Tobi is a content creator, real estate investor, and tech professional currently on a career break. After moving to Canada for university and earning a degree in Aerospace Engineering, she began sharing online, creating resources to help other immigrants navigate life in a new country and build financial stability. Over the past five years, her content has helped thousands of immigrants thrive in Canada.
Tobi transitioned from engineering into tech where she went on to work as a Product Manager. Along the way, she continued sharing her journey to help others break into tech, access high-paying opportunities and grow in their career.
At 27, she made the bold decision to step away from her six-figure role to take a career break and redesign life on her own terms. Today, she creates content at the intersection of career, money, and real estate, with a long-standing mission to help people, especially immigrants, make smart money moves and build lives they truly desire.
